Published Sep 3, 2019
Episode 2: Dependencies
Markus Völter and Eberhard Wolff delve into the complexities of managing dependencies in object-oriented programming, contrasting factory patterns with dependency injection to unveil strategies for enhancing software modularity, flexibility, and testability through model-driven solutions and customized factories.

Topics covered
Popular Clips
Episode Highlights
Related Episodes


Episode 112: Roles in Software Engineering II
Answers 383 questions

Episode 188: Requirements in Agile Projects
Answers 383 questions

Episode 6: Model-Driven Software Development Pt. 2
Answers 383 questions

Episode 5: Model-Driven Software Development Pt. 1
Answers 383 questions

Episode 25: Architecture Pt. 2
Answers 383 questions

Episode 441 Shipping Software - With Bugs
Answers 383 questionsEpisode 87: Software Components
Answers 383 questions

Episode 55: Refactoring Pt. 2
Answers 383 questions

Episode 22: Feedback
Answers 383 questions

Episode 190: Lean (Software) Development
Answers 383 questions

Episode 10: Remoting Pt. 2
Answers 383 questions
Episode 58: Product Line Engineering Pt. 2
Answers 383 questions

Episode 47: Interview Grady Booch
Answers 383 questions

Episode 28: Type Systems
Answers 383 questions

Episode 104: Plugin Architectures
Answers 383 questions













